Overview
Motion for Vue is an innovative open-source library tailored for creative developers looking to incorporate animations into their projects seamlessly. This production-ready tool stands out by blending the capabilities of JavaScript animations with the speed and efficiency of native browser APIs. Whether you are a seasoned developer or just beginning your journey, Motion for Vue offers an array of features that facilitate high-quality animations and interactive experiences in web applications.
With its comprehensive toolset, Motion for Vue is not just about adding flair to your projects but also about enhancing performance and user engagement. It provides a versatile platform for creativity, allowing developers to harness the full potential of animations, making every project visually appealing and functionally robust.
Features
- Hybrid Engine: Harnesses the best of JavaScript animations and native browser performance for smooth experiences.
- Spring and Keyframe Animations: Offers both spring-based and keyframe animations for diverse transition styles.
- Gestures Support: Includes support for gestures like drag, tap, and hover to create interactive elements.
- Scroll Animations: Easily implement animations that trigger based on scroll position, adding dynamic content to long pages.
- SVG Path Animations: Lets developers animate SVG paths for creative visuals in graphics and logos.
- Shared Layout Animations: Facilitates seamless transitions when elements change position within the layout.
- Server-Side Rendering: Optimized for use with server-side rendering, ensuring fast initial loads and improved SEO.
- Independent Transforms: Apply transformations independently to elements for enhanced creative control.